Corn yields decreased in Romania
Corn yields decreased in Romania by 5.6 percent to 8.47 million tonnes this year, compared to last year – the Romanian Ministry of Agriculture said on Monday.
Experts expected a higher slowdown, because the summer drought hit mostly the corn – the Agerpres news agency wrote. Compared to 2014, however, yields fell by 25 percent, but that time a record amount of 11.3 million tonnes was collected. (MTI)
